Official abstract text for this publication.
Thermoplastic molding compositions comprising A) from 10 to 98% by weight of a thermoplastic polyamide, B) from 0.1 to 60% by weight of red phosphorus, C) from 0.5 to 20% by weight of a melamine compound, D) from 1 to 30% by weight of titanium dioxide in the rutile form, E) from 0 to 40% by weight of an impact modifier, and F) from 0 to 60% by weight of further additives, where the sum of the percentages by weight of components A) to F) is 100%.

The invention claimed is: 1. A thermoplastic molding composition comprising A) from 10 to 98% by weight of a thermoplastic polyamide, B) from 0.1 to 60% by weight of red phosphorus, C) from 0.5 to 20% by weight of a melamine compound, D) from 1 to 30% by weight of titanium dioxide in the rutile form, E) from 0 to 40% by weight of an impact modifier, and F) from 0 to 60% by weight of further additives, where the sum of the percentages by weight of components A) to F) does not exceed 100%. 2. The thermoplastic molding composition according to claim 1 , comprising A) from 20 to 96% by weight of the thermoplastic polyamide, B) from 0.5 to 40% by weight of the red phosphorus, C) from 1 to 20% by weight of the melamine compound, D) from 1 to 25% by weight of the titanium dioxide, E) from 1 to 30% by weight of the impact modifier, and F) from 0 to 50% by weight of the further additives. 3. The thermoplastic molding composition according to claim 1 , in which component C) is composed of melamine polyphosphate or of melamine polyphosphate salts derived from a 1,3,5-triazine compound, or of a mixture of these. 4. The thermoplastic molding composition according to claim 1 , in which component D) has an uneven surface. 5. The thermoplastic molding composition according to claim 1 , in which the refractive index of component D) is n=2.75 (in accordance with DIN 51423). 6. The thermoplastic molding composition according to claim 1 , in which the BET surface area of component D) in accordance with DIN ISO 9277 is at least 5 m 2 /g. 7. The thermoplastic molding composition according to claim 1 , in which the Langmuir surface area of component D) is at least 14 m 2 /g (in accordance with DIN 66131 and 66134). 8. The thermoplastic molding composition according to claim 1 , in which component E) is composed of an ethylene copolymer which comprises from 0.1 to 20% by weight of functional monomers. 9. The thermoplastic molding composition according to claim 1 , where component E) comprises functional monomers selected from the group of the carboxylic acid, carboxylic anhydride, carboxamide, carboximide, amino, hydroxy, epoxy, urethane, or oxazoline groups, or a mixture of these. 10. A process wherein the thermoplastic molding compositions according to claim 1 undergoes a process for producing fibers, foils, and moldings. 11. A fiber, foil, or molding obtainable from the thermoplastic molding compositions according to claim 1 . 12. A thermoplastic molding composition comprising A) from 10 to 98% by weight of a thermoplastic polyamide, B) from 0.1 to 60% by weight of red phosphorus, C) from 0.5 to 20% by weight of a melamine compound, D) from 1 to 30% by weight of titanium dioxide in the rutile form, E) from 0 to 40% by weight of an impact modifier, and F) from 0 to 60% by weight of further additives, where the sum of the percentages by weight of components A) to F) does not exceed 100%; in which the Langmuir surface area of component D) is at least 14 m 2 /g (in accordance with DIN 66131 and 66134).
